This product is a 175 kDa native rabbit C3b protein isolated from normal rabbit serum. It is availible for functional assays.

| Introduction | Rabbit C3b is derived from purified rabbit C3 by cleavage with the alternative C3 convertase to release C3a. C3 is central in activating all three complement activation pathways. Initiation of each pathway results in the production of a proteolytic enzyme complex that binds to the target surface. These enzymes cleave peptide bonds in C3, releasing the anaphylatoxin C3a and activating C3b. |
